SB153 Summary

  • Amends Section 11-47-3 of the Code of Alabama 1975 to authorize municipalities to enter into agreements with companies registered as service contract providers under Chapter 32 of Title 8.

  • Permits cities and towns to make ancillary service contracts available to residential utility customers (water, sewer, gas, and electric services) with optional municipal endorsement.

  • Allows municipalities to apply any fees received from these agreements to their general revenue funds.

  • Prohibits cities and towns from requiring utility customers to purchase ancillary service contracts as a condition of receiving utility services.

  • Becomes effective on the first day of the third month following passage and approval by the Governor.
